ELECTRO SILVERING … NEW METHOD
10 grams of nitrate of silver are dissolved in 50 grams of distilled 
water; then 25 grams of cyanide of potassium in 50 grams of distilled 
water; the two liquids are mixed in a decanter; and stirred for 10 
minutes; it is then filtered。 Finally; 100 grams of sifted whiting are 
mixed with 10 grams of pulverised supertartrate of potass and one gram of 
mercury。 This powder and dissolving liquid are used in the same manner as 
in the above method of gold plating。 These excellent methods of silvering 
and gilding were discovered in June 1860; by the great French chemist 
Baldooshong of Paris France。 It is far superior to any other method ever 
discovered; and will eventually take the place of all。






8。 ELECTRO GOLD PLATING … USUAL METHOD
Take a 2 50c。 piece of gold; and put it into a mixture of 1 ounce of 
nitric and 4 ounces of muriatic acids; (glass vessels only are to be used 
in this work;) when it is all cut dissolve 1/2 an ounce of sulphate of 
potash in one pint of pure rain water; and mix the gold solution; stirring 
well; then let stand and the gold will be thrown down; then pour off the 
acid fluid; and wash the gold in two or three waters; or until no acid is 
tasted by touching the tongue to the gold。 Now dissolve one ounce of 
cyanuret of potassium in one pint of pure rain water; to which add the 
gold; and it is ready to use。 Clear the article to be plated from all dirt 
and grease with whiting and a good brush; if there are cracks it may be 
necessary to put the article in a solution of caustic potash。 At all 
events every particle of dirt and grease must be removed; then suspend the 
article in the cyanuret of gold solution; with a small strip of zinc cut 
about the width of a common knitting needle; hooking the top over a stick 
which will reach across the top of the vessel or bottle holding the 
solution。 If the zinc is too large the deposit will be made so fast that 
it will scale off。 The slower the plating goes on the better; and this is 
arranged by the size if the zinc used。 When not using the plating fluid 
keep it well corked and it is always ready to use; bearing in mind that it 
is poison as arsenic; and must be put high out of the way of children; and 
labelled poison; although you need have no fear using it; yet accidents 
might arise it its nature were not known。

9。 ELECTRO SILVERING … USUAL METHOD
This is done every way the same as gold plating (using coin) except that 
rock salt is used instead of the cyanuret of potassium to hold the silver 
in solution for use; and when it is of the proper strength of salt it has 
a thick curdy appearance; or you can add salt until the silver will 
deposit on the article to be plated; which is all that is required。 No 
hesitation need be felt in trying these receipts; as they are obtained 
from a genuine source; and are in every day use。

                          10。 GOLD PLATING FLUID
Warm six ounces of pure rain water; and dissolve in it 2 ounces of cyanide 
of potassium; then add a 1/4 ounce oxide of gold; the solution will at 
first be yellowish; but will soon subside to white; then half fill a 
bottle with whiting; fill it up with this solution and shake it well; you 
may now take a piece of old cotton; wet it with the solution; rub it well 
over brass; copper; &c。; and it is nicely washed with gold。

                         11。 SILVER PLATING FLUID
Dissolve one ounce of nitrate of silver; in crystal; in 12 ounces of soft 
water; then dissolve in the water two ounces of cyanuret of potash; shake 
the whole together and let it stand until it becomes clear。 Have ready 
some 1/2 ounce vials; and fill them half full of whiting; then fill up the 
bottles and it is ready for use。 The whiting does not increase the coating 
powder … it only helps to clear the articles and save the silver fluid by 
half filling the bottles。 The above quantity of materials will cost about 
1。62c。; so that the fluid will be about 3 cents a bottle。 It is used in 
the same way as the gold plating fluid。









                       12。 QUICKSILVER PLATING FLUID
Take of quicksilver one ounce; one ounce nitric acid; one ten cent piece; 
rain water 1/2 pint to a pint; put the three first articles into a tumbler 
together; let them stand until dissolved; occasionally stirring; then add 
the water; and it is ready for use。 This is used in the same way as the 
silver and gold plating fluid。

                             13。 TO GILD STEEL
Pour some of the ethereal solution of gold into a wine…glass; and dip into 
it the blade of a new penknife; lancet; razor; &c。; withdraw the 
instrument and allow the ether to evaporate; the blade will then be found 
to be covered with a beautiful coat of gold; the blade may be moistened 
with a clean rag or a small piece of very dry sponge dipped into the 
ether; and the same effect will be produced。

              14。 TO GILD COPPER; BRASS; &c。 … BY AN AMALGAM
The gilding of these inferior metals and alloys of them is effected by the 
assistance of mercury with which the gold is amalgamated。 The mercury is 
evaporated while the gold is fixed by the application of heat; the whole 
is then burnished of left mat in the whole or in part; according as 
required。

                      15。 GILDING GLASS AND PORCELAIN
Dissolve in boiling linseed oil an equal weight either of copal or amber; 
and add as much oil of turpentine as will enable you to apply the compound 
or size thus formed as thin as possible to the parts of the glass intended 
to be gilt; the glass is to be placed in a stove till it is so warm as 
almost to burn the fingers when handled。 At this temperature the size 
becomes adhesive; and a piece of leaf gold applied in the usual way will 
immediately stick。 Sweep off the superfluous portions of the leaf; and 
when quite cold it may be burnished; taking care to interpose a piece of 
india paper between the gold and the burnisher。 It sometimes happens when 
the varnish is not very good that by repeated washing the gold wears off; 
on this account the practice of burning it in is sometimes had recourse 
to; for this purpose some gold powder is ground with borax; and in this 
state applied to the clean surface of the glass by a camel hair pencil; 
when quite dry the glass is put into a stove; heated to about the 
temperature of an annealing oven; the gum burns off; and the borax; by 
vitrifying; cements the gold with great firmness to the glass
